Cortisol is secreted by the adrenal cortex to increase glucose levels when the body is stressed. Correct answer: A

This hormone stimulates glucose production helping the body to free up the necessary ingredients from storage (fat and muscle) to make glucose. Cortisol is involved in the response to illness and also helps to regulate body metabolism.
